Shadows of the Forgotten: The Oracle of Elysium

The sun dipped below the horizon, casting a golden hue over the ancient city of Elysium. The streets, once bustling with life, now lay silent, shrouded in an eerie calm. In the heart of this forgotten metropolis, a young woman named Elara stood before the crumbling temple of the Oracle, her heart pounding with a mix of fear and determination.

Elara had heard tales of the Oracle of Elysium, a mystical figure said to possess the power to foresee the future and guide those who sought her wisdom. Now, as darkness enveloped the city, she knew her only hope lay in seeking the Oracle's aid.

As she pushed open the creaky wooden doors, the air inside grew colder, a palpable sense of foreboding hanging in the air. The walls were adorned with faded frescoes, depicting scenes of Elysium's glory days, long before the city fell into ruin. Elara's eyes were drawn to the central chamber, where a pedestal stood, adorned with intricate carvings and symbols.

At the pedestal's center lay an ornate mirror, its surface shimmering with an otherworldly glow. Elara approached it cautiously, her fingers trembling as she reached out to touch the cold surface. A sudden chill ran down her spine, and she felt a strange energy surge through her body.

"Welcome, Elara," a voice echoed through the chamber, its tone both soothing and sinister. Elara turned to see the Oracle, an ethereal figure with eyes that seemed to pierce through her soul. The Oracle's form was ethereal, shifting and shimmering like a wisp of smoke.

"Your village is in great danger," the Oracle's voice continued. "A dark force is rising, and if it is not stopped, it will consume everything in its path. You must journey to the heart of the darkness and retrieve the Amulet of Elysium, the only weapon capable of defeating it."

Elara's eyes widened in shock. "But where can I find the Amulet?"

The Oracle's form wavered before settling into a solid form once more. "It lies in the ruins of the ancient city of Aetheria, a place forgotten by time. Only someone with a pure heart can locate it."

Elara knew she had no choice. She must embark on a perilous journey to save her village and prevent the dark force from unleashing its wrath. With a deep breath, she nodded to the Oracle, who nodded back, her eyes filled with a sense of both sorrow and hope.

Elara stepped back from the pedestal, the Oracle's voice fading into the distance. She knew the journey ahead would be fraught with danger, but she also knew she had no choice. She had to save her village, no matter the cost.

As she exited the temple, Elara felt a strange sense of connection to the Oracle's words. She knew this journey would test her limits, but she also knew it was her destiny. With a newfound resolve, she set off towards the ruins of Aetheria, determined to uncover the truth behind the Amulet of Elysium and save her village from an impending doom.

Days turned into weeks as Elara navigated the treacherous landscape of Aetheria. She faced numerous challenges, from treacherous terrain to ancient traps, all designed to deter those who dared to seek the Amulet. Yet, despite the hardships, she pressed on, driven by the Oracle's words and her own unwavering resolve.

One fateful evening, as the sun dipped below the horizon, Elara finally reached the heart of the ruins. Before her stood an ancient temple, its walls crumbling and overgrown with vines. She pushed open the heavy wooden doors and stepped inside, her heart pounding with anticipation.

The interior of the temple was vast, with towering pillars and a domed ceiling that seemed to stretch into infinity. At the center of the chamber lay the Amulet of Elysium, its surface glowing with a faint, pulsating light. Elara approached it cautiously, her fingers brushing against the cool, smooth surface.

As she touched the Amulet, she felt a surge of energy course through her body. The Amulet began to hum, its light growing brighter and more intense. Elara knew this was the moment of truth, the moment she would either succeed or fail.

With a deep breath, she activated the Amulet, and a blinding light enveloped her. When the light faded, Elara stood in the heart of Aetheria, the dark force that threatened her village now a distant memory. The Amulet had succeeded in banishing the darkness, and Elara had fulfilled her destiny.

As she returned to Elysium, the city was alive with a newfound sense of hope. The villagers welcomed her with open arms, their gratitude evident in their eyes. Elara had saved her village, and she knew the Oracle's words were true.

Yet, as she stood before the Oracle's pedestal once more, Elara felt a sense of unease. She knew the dark force would return, and she must be prepared. With a newfound sense of purpose, she vowed to protect her village, no matter the cost.

And so, the legend of Elara, the Oracle of Elysium, would be etched into the annals of time, a reminder of the power of destiny and the courage it takes to face the unknown.
